So what is a thrilling historic ride?

Unlike modern white-knuckle rides, thrilling historic rides are manually operated, with a more changeable experience than you might expect on a new ride. Your ride can vary according to weather conditions or, in the case of the Scenic Railway, depending on the brakeman.

A large number of British seaside amusement parks have closed over the last few years. Much of our British amusement park heritage would have been lost were it not for the pioneering work of The Dreamland Trust. Many of the rides that will feature in the new Dreamland have been rescued from these parks, some of which are the last remaining examples of their type in the world. Others have direct historical links with Dreamland.

The rides restoration programme has begun and will continue after the park has opened. Here are some of the rides currently in storage being assessed for restoration.
